Side Panel Connections
1. USB:
! Insert a FAT/FAT32 formatted USB drive to view pictures.
! Service port for use by a professional service technician.
2. HDMI SIDE—Connect digital video devices such as a DVD player or
Set-Top Box through this all digital connector. There are additional HDMI
connectors on the back.
Rear Panel Connections
1. HDMI 1 and 2 —Connect digital video devices such as a DVD player or Set-Top Box through this
all digital connector. There is an additional HDMI connector on the side.
2. AV—Connect Composite video devices, such as a VCR or game console. Use the white and red
connectors to connect the external audio from the same source.
3. COMPONENT (Y Pb/Cb Pr/Cr with L/R Audio)—Connect Component video devices such as a
DVD Player or Set Top Box here.
4. AUDIO OUT:
5. OPTICAL—When digital TV is selected for viewing, the audio associated with the programming
will be available on the S/PDIF Optical connector for connection to a VIZIO Sound Bar or your
Home Theater system.
6. ANALOG L/R—Connect the audio from the HDTV to an external device, such as a Home
Theater System, external amplifier, or stereo. Speakers cannot be connected directly here.
7. DTV/TV— Connect to an antenna or digital cable source. For digital TV stations in your area visit
www.antennaweb.org. For Cable and Satellite Set Top Boxes, we recommend that you use a
HDMI or Component cable connection for high definition image quality.
8. RGB PC—Connect the video and audio from a computer here. Connect a 1/8” mini plug stereo
connector from the computer to the TV if you want the sound to come from the HDTV speakers.
